Output 7cf37fc0bd3ec5dc8597803bf8ed82927d81e86e4ee6193175e4d1ce1c61dfc6:5

value
86795880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b379c8caed17ffc2c78f9b0fdf7e2251fe6d1e5 OP_EQUAL
address
MLbGn3uR22TuSsAbfmnsXnbxy78Up5LcqM
transaction
7cf37fc0bd3ec5dc8597803bf8ed82927d81e86e4ee6193175e4d1ce1c61dfc6
spent
true